Transport in Australia

Years K–4

Exhibitions visited: Nation gallery, PS Enterprise

Duration: 75 minutes

$3 per student

Maximum group size: 30 (larger groups of up to 60 can be accommodated by dividing the group into two)

Aim

The aim of this program is to provide students with the opportunity to:

  • explore the impact of, and changes in, transport throughout Australia's history
  • investigate ideas such as why we need transport, how transport makes links for goods and people, how transport impacts on the environment, how transport has changed and why and how transport may change in the future.

Outline

This program has three main components:

  1. Introduction – working in groups, students handle a collection of objects related to different modes of transport and, weather permitting, view the PS Enterprise.
  2. Gallery visit – working in groups, students explore the Nation gallery.
  3. Gallery activity – students participate in a treasure hunt for key objects relating to transport, then select and sketch their favourite transport object in the gallery to take back to school.
